Abstract(in English) | Our research theme is obtaining "Anshin" while using the Internet. we conducted home-visit questionnaire survey about anxieties which are felt while using the Internet. The target is 500 people who lives in Tokyo 23-ku. In this paper, we show an outline of our research and also mention that difference between CGM users and non-users according to the result of the investigation. For example, there is significant relationship between CGM users and anxieties for giving personal information and so on. In many cases, CGM non-users inclined to feel more anxiety. |
